USB Device Sharing Fails

Discussions related to using VirtualBox on Mac OS X hosts.
Post Reply
ReidMeFirst
Posts: 2
Joined: 4. Aug 2011, 17:52
Primary OS: Mac OS X other
VBox Version: OSE other
Guest OSses: Backtrack

USB Device Sharing Fails

Post by ReidMeFirst »

Hi all -

I bought a USB Ethernet adapter hoping to share it with a virtual machine on my OS X host. My reason for doing this is pen-testing sensitive equipment. I'd like to be sure that the OS X host doesn't chat on the network during the test.

I'm using this adapter: http://www.amazon.com/Plugable-Gigabit- ... 153&sr=8-2. It is an ASIX AX88178.

When I plug the adapter in OS X, the OS X driver captures it, meaning that it can't be shared to a VM. So I remove the driver is kextunload, with verbosity on to ensure that it is unloaded. I also check with kextstat to be sure that the kernel driver is no longer loaded.

I then go to my virtual machine and go to the menu option USB -> ASIX AX88178 to share the device with the VM...and nothing happens. The VM never sees the device. The VM is Backtrack5. Running 'lsusb' shows nothing new, dmesg shows no USB connect message. If I go to the USB menu a second time, there is no check mark next to the ASIX device. If I click on the "USB" menu again, no USB devices are displayed.

I am running Snow Leopard as the host OS, fully updated BackTrack 5 as the guest OS, and I'm using the latest stable VirtualBox (Vbox says no updates needed, though the 'About' information only shows that it's GUI release r0). Sharing all manner of other devices works just fine, by the way...just not this adapter. I'm half-curious if the adapter is doing something weird or non-USB-compliant, but wonder how I would find out?

Thanks for any help/bug fixes :).

Reid
ReidMeFirst
Posts: 2
Joined: 4. Aug 2011, 17:52
Primary OS: Mac OS X other
VBox Version: OSE other
Guest OSses: Backtrack

Re: USB Device Sharing Fails

Post by ReidMeFirst »

It seems that USB support stinks in Virtualbox for OS X. I'm having trouble with more and more devices:

My Keyspan serial port adapter has the same issues as the ASIX adapter shown above. There is no way to share it with the guest OS, repeated attempts make Virtualbox unstable and it eventually crashes. I have tried to use the OS X driver for the Keyspan and share the serial port, but when I do this, adding the /dev/tty.Keyspan device as the guest's serial port, the guest refuses to boot and Virtualbox crashes.

My GQ-4X USB device also causes trouble. This one works, sort of, but communication with the USB device is unreliable.

VMWare Fusion has no trouble sharing these USB devices with my guests. Weird.
thorben
Posts: 1
Joined: 26. Sep 2011, 15:02
Primary OS: Mac OS X other
VBox Version: OSE other
Guest OSses: Ubuntu, Fedora

Re: USB Device Sharing Fails

Post by thorben »

I am having the same problem ... are you using 4.0.12?
Post Reply